How they compare

Cyprus currently reports 38,081 Million euro against 22,436 Million euro in Malta, a difference of 15,645 Million euro.

That makes Cyprus's figure about 1.7 times Malta's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Cyprus ahead.

Cyprus ranks 29th and Malta ranks 30th of 32 countries.

Cyprus has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
